★★★★☆ When shopping in Bangkok famous Chaktuchak weekend market, don't forget to look up to find a clock tower. Walk towards it and you will find a Muslim stall serving among others briyani rice, white rice with many excellent halal dishes of choice and some special halal meat soup.
Walk further on other sections and you will find sporadic Muslim specialty stalls that sell anything from noodle to sausage to even roast seafood. Convenient with Muslim signage Posted on January 26, 2004 |
